The Fundamental Mechanics of a Match Deposit Bonus
Remove the promotional jargon, and a match deposit bonus is just a multiplier. You move real money into your casino account, and the operator applies a percentage of that amount as bonus funds. A 100% match up to €200 means a €200 deposit leaves you with €400 in total. The bonus part is rarely withdrawable right away. It sits in a separate wallet and stays locked behind playthrough rules. We always separate the cash balance from the bonus balance because games handle those two pools differently. In most cases, the cash is used first. Only after it runs out does the system start drawing from bonus funds. That sequence shifts how we handle risk at the start of a session, because the first portion of play is effectively backed by real money and the second portion is not.
Percentage Matching and Tiered Structures
Percentage matches are not all the same, and we’ve come to appreciate sites that create tiered offers. A typical welcome package might pay 100% on the first deposit, 50% on the second, and 75% on the third, each with its own cap. High-roller tiers sometimes boost the match to 150% or even 200% above a certain deposit size. A 200% bonus appears great, but those big multipliers usually carry much larger wagering demands attached. Most analytical players deem the 100% to 125% range more comfortable. The ratio between the bonus you receive and the effort required to clear it stays reasonable, and it doesn’t transform the whole thing into an unpaid side job.
Upper Bonus Limits and Minimum Deposit Triggers
The headline percentage captures attention, but we look directly at the cap. A 100% match up to €100 is not the same as a 100% match up to €500. We select our deposit by matching the cap. Deposit more than the cap, and you get no more bonus. You only tie extra real cash into the wagering rules for no reason. At the same time, we verify the minimum deposit trigger, usually around €10 or €20. Go below that floor and the bonus never arrives. If you’re managing a bankroll carefully, hitting the exact cap with one calculated deposit inclines to give the best ratio of bonus cash to required play, and it keeps your other funds outside the wagering system entirely.
Payment Method Restrictions and Requirements
A hidden bonus killer hides in the deposit method terms, and we review this before topping up any account. Plenty of casinos restrict Skrill, Neteller, and other e-wallets from welcome bonus availability. We’ve observed players deposit with their go-to wallet, then discover no bonus arrived because that method was blocked. Credit cards, debit cards, and bank transfers usually qualify. Crypto deposits work out either way based on the site. We maintain a backup, bonus-eligible payment method attached to our casino accounts just so we don’t lose out on a good match deposit over a technical detail that has no relation with how we gamble.
Sticky vs. Free Bonus Mechanics
Sticky and non-sticky bonuses require different cash-out plans. A non-sticky bonus maintains your deposit and bonus funds apart. You can withdraw your deposit funds after the wagering finishes, or occasionally earlier if you forfeit the bonus. A sticky bonus locks the bonus into your balance until wagering is finished. Cash out early and the whole bonus often is lost. We strongly prefer toward non-fixed deals because they leave an escape possible if the early portion of the gaming goes well. Put in €100, claim a €100 free bonus, and quickly grow your real cash up to €200? You can often drop the sticky bonus and take a net profit.
Surrender Choices and Premature Cash-Out Logic
We seek casinos that place a visible “forfeit bonus” button in the banking or control panel. That button lets us make real-time choices. Imagine we’ve finished 70% of a wagering demand, but the funds has dropped to a minor part of the starting bonus. Giving up the fixed money and taking out the remaining real cash often saves more cash than forcing through the last 30% and probably going broke. If no forfeit option exists means we’re forced. We try this with a tiny bonus before placing a big investment into a lengthy fixed wagering agreement.
Bankroll Strategy and Bonus Sizing Strategy
We handle every match deposit as a mathematical challenge, not an emotional one. The best deposit isn’t always the maximum cap, unless that amount is suitable for your bankroll. We initiate with the total wagering obligation, then divide it by our usual session length and bet size to calculate the hours required. If clearing a bonus takes 20 hours of focused play in 7 days, and we only have 5 hours, we reduce the deposit. A smaller bonus cleared in full is more valuable than a maximum bonus that lapses with 60% of the playthrough unfinished. We adjust bonuses around our real schedule, not the headline, and we don’t consider an unmanageable offer as a good deal just because the match percentage looks impressive.
Match Deposit Offers for Loyal Players
Reload bonuses are not just for fresh players, though welcome offers get most of the attention. We search for reload bonuses, which are match deposits for loyal players on a weekly schedule. Reload matches are generally lower, commonly 25% to 50%, but their wagering requirements tend to be far less. A 50% reload up to €100 with 20x wagering can be more valuable than a 100% welcome bonus with 40x wagering. We follow casino newsletters and check the “Promotions” page frequently. Reloads work as consistent fuel for the bankroll between greater deposit occasions, and they keep the account active without demanding the same amount of commitment as a large welcome package.
High-Roller and Elite Tailored Matches
Greater loyalty tiers offer a distinct kind of match deposit. VIP account managers commonly have flexibility to craft personalized bonuses with smaller wagering, higher caps, and sometimes custom game weighting. We’ve observed VIP match offers at 10x wagering with caps in the four figures. These deals are not published publicly. They appear by email or direct message. A steady relationship with a VIP team and steady, sensible play can open the door to terms that move the expected value strongly toward the player.
Wagering Requirements: The Concealed Element
We treat wagering requirements as the pull of a bonus. They determine how heavy each spin appears. A 35x requirement indicates how many times you must run the bonus amount through eligible games before you can withdraw. Receive a €100 bonus with 35x, and you must put €3,500 in total wagers through the games. That appears as a lot, but we evaluate it against return-to-player rates. On a high-RTP slot, the theoretical cost of creating that €3,500 is often much less than the €100 bonus itself. The real problem starts when a casino incorporates both your deposit and the bonus in the wagering calculation. That can double the required playthrough overnight and change the entire picture.

Exclusive Bonus vs. Combined Deposit and Bonus Wagering

A deposit+bonus 35x requirement on a €100 deposit plus a €100 bonus means €7,000 in play. That difference is huge, and it alters how probable your bankroll is to endure. We choose bonus-only offers because your initial deposit keeps separate in your mind and sometimes in practical terms. If the rules allow, you can give up the bonus and withdraw your real balance early. When the deposit is wrapped into the wagering, every spin uses locked cash, and the exit becomes much stricter.
Timeframes and Expiry Pressure
We’ve observed plenty of decent bonus runs fall apart because the clock ended. Most match deposit offers provide you with 7 to 30 days. A 30-day window allows for variance. A 7-day window forces you into heavy volume. We determine how much play we must have per day right after claiming. If that daily number is more than we can manage, we either add less or avoid the bonus. Time pressure makes people to boost their bets without considering. Treat the expiry date as a hard boundary, not a suggestion, and arrange the volume before the first spin.
Highest Bet Limits During Bonus Playthrough

The maximum stake limit is one of the most stringent rules we come across. Most casinos set it at €5 per spin or round, though some go as little as €3 and others let you €10. Go above that limit, even by accident, and the casino can cancel the bonus and any winnings from it. We view the limit as insurance for the house, but it also helps us stay restrained. Pushing your bets above the limit while recovering losses is a frequent error. We define our own stake limit in the game software. That maintains adherence and stretches the number of spins we can utilize against the turnover, which provides the variance more room to function.
Wagering Allocation and Percentage Contributions
Game weighting alters what a match deposit bonus is really equal to, perhaps more so than anything else. Slots typically contribute 100% toward wagering, so every euro counts. Table games such as blackjack and roulette commonly contribute only 10% or even 5%. Try to clear a €3,500 requirement on blackjack at 10% and you’d need €35,000 in actual turnover. That’s a poor mismatch for a €100 bonus. We invariably find the contribution table in the terms before choosing a game. For bonus clearing, we focus mainly on high-RTP slots that count fully, because that maintains the numbers practical and the required handle within reach.
Restricted Titles and Tactical Game Choice
On top of contribution rates, casinos commonly ban certain high-RTP or low-volatility slots from bonus play. We’ve seen a good plan fall apart because someone spun a restricted game without knowing, and the bonus plus winnings were voided. We hold a mental whitelist of eligible games with high return rates and low to medium volatility. That makes for a steady grind instead of a balance wipeout. Games around 97% RTP with a hit frequency above 25% offer us enough endurance to survive a long wagering run. Progressive jackpots seem attractive, but their base RTP is often lower and some are restricted, so they’re a bad choice for clearing bonus funds.
Geographic and Regulatory Distinctions
A casino’s license determines the match deposit terms you will see. Strict regulators often demand capped wagering, clear time limits, and no predatory rules such as withdrawal caps on bonus winnings. Casinos under tight oversight may promote lower match percentages, but the conditions tend to be fairer and easier to read. Loosely regulated sites sometimes wave 400% matches in front of you, then bury impossible wagering and vague confiscation terms. We always check the licensing footer before assessing a bonus. The jurisdiction is a quiet filter for how honest the offer is likely to be, and it saves a lot of disappointment later.
Verifying and Verifying Bonus Application
We do not take for granted a bonus activated. We check within the first minute after depositing. Glitches, cookie glitches, and promo code oversights can silently remove a match deposit from your profile. We capture the terms, write down any bonus code, and open the bonus balance screen straight after the deposit. No bonus? We reach out to live support instantly with the transaction ID and timestamp. Checking early sidesteps the trouble of realizing a missing bonus hours later, when support may tell you the offer never triggered and refuse to apply it later on.
